Originally posted by: Red400EXRod
From Horsfall to the beach is about 7-8 miles with a couple of miles of whoops trail. A lot farther than the trip from Driftwood to the beach. From Spinreel to the beach is about 3 miles. Most of it on a whoops trail.
The Spinreel campground is more of a traditional campground with separate campsites. As Cheech said there are no showers at Spinreel but it is a nice campground. Almost every campsite at Spinreel is good.
One of these times I want to stay at Spinreel to take advantage of the dunes on that north end. Kind of risky to play around up there in those dunes and then have to ride all the way back to Horsfall, there is the chance of running out of gas.
